  • Publication number: 20240124293
    Abstract: A probe for a closed transfer system, the probe including a probe body and a probe tip. The probe body defines an inlet, an outlet, and a plurality of channels. The outlet is in fluid communication with the inlet via at least one of the plurality of channels. The probe tip is located at a top end of the probe body and defines a first passageway. The first passageway is in fluid communication with at least one of the plurality of channels. The probe body is configured to be slidably moveable within a coupler body between a first position where the probe tip is received within the coupler body and a second position where the probe tip extends at least partially away from the coupler body to open a fluid flow path through the coupler body.

  • Publication number: 20220356870
    Abstract: Methods, systems, and devices for dynamic wind turbine rotational speed control are described. The method may include attaching a vane shaft to a support arm of the wind turbine, the vane shaft partially inserted into a cylindrical aperture of an airfoil of the wind turbine, rotating an airfoil around a vertical axis of the wind turbine, and controlling, via a torsion spring of the wind turbine, when a rear stop of the speed control assembly exerts a force on the airfoil to reduce the rotational speed of the wind turbine, where the torsion spring is configured to facilitate the rear stop to exert the force on the airfoil when a rotational speed of the wind turbine around the vertical axis exceeds a set rotational speed, where a portion of the vane shaft is inserted into a helical portion of the torsion spring.

  • Publication number: 20220202158
    Abstract: An attachment for a hair dryer that is movable between a first position and a second position in order to alter one or more characteristics of the airflow therethrough. In one embodiment, an internal sliding element is movable within an outer housing in order to alter the internal flow paths inside the housing. In a second embodiment, movable arms cause changes to the shape of an outer housing made of a flexible and resilient material. Motion of the arms between positions causes a change in the shape of the attachment outlet.

  • Publication number: 20210204758
    Abstract: A spiralizer attachment (70) for a kitchen appliance includes a body and a rotatable plate (60) associated with the body. The blade plate includes a slot (86) and at least one blade (88). Rotation of the blade plate relative to a food item forms at least one continuous slice of the food item.

  • Patent number: 10939783
    Abstract: A lid of a food processing system selectively receivable by a container of the food processing system includes a lid body defining a cavity within the lid body, a locking assembly at least partially disposed within the cavity and an actuator associated the said lid body and the locking assembly. The locking assembly is movable from an unlocked position to a locked position in response to application of a first force applied to the actuator. The locking assembly is movable from the locked position to the unlocked position in response to application of a second force applied to said actuator, the first force and said second force being applied in a same direction.

  • Patent number: 10758745
    Abstract: Systems and methods for generating a radiation therapy treatment plan by using ultrasound images are disclosed. The method includes obtaining a first set of image data representing a first image of an anatomical region that includes a treatment applicator inserted into the anatomical region. The method further includes receiving tracking information indicating a position of the treatment applicator as represented in the first set of image data, obtaining a second set of image data representing a second image of the anatomical region, and combining at least a portion of the first set of image data with the second set of image data. One of the first set and the second set of image data is used to identify a target tissue portion in the anatomical region. The method further includes generating, based on the combined image data, treatment plan information for treating the target tissue portion in the anatomical region.

  • Patent number: 10655605
    Abstract: A method for balancing a wind turbine having a vertical axis. The method includes transmitting, via a turbine shaft, mechanical power to an alternator or generator; supporting, via a support structure, a vane shaft and the turbine shaft; and balancing the wind turbine based at least in part on freely moving objects within a hollow chamber of a balancing channel. In some cases, the support structure couples the vane shaft to the turbine shaft. In some cases, the balancing channel is coupled to the vane shaft.

  • Patent number: 9981514
    Abstract: A trailer hitch coupler is provided that facilitates alignment of a ball mount with the ball socket distal end of the coupler when connecting a towing vehicle to a trailer. The ball socket distal end of the coupler includes an open interior with a rounded interior surface that is adapted to receive a ball mount therein, which can be optionally locked in place. Extending outwardly from the ball socket distal end is a guide flange that is used to guide a ball mount towards the ball socket of the coupler. The guide flange comprises a lower surface that extends radially outward and upwardly from the lower edge ball socket distal end, and bears against a ball mount that is being positioned in the ball socket. In one embodiment, the guide flange has a semi-circular outer edge and includes downward lateral edges that extend laterally outward from the ball socket.

  • Patent number: 9928320
    Abstract: Techniques for estimated compound probability distribution are described herein. Embodiments may include receiving, at a master node of a distributed system, a compound model specification comprising frequency models, severity models, and one or more adjustment functions, wherein at least one model of the frequency models and the severity models depend on one or more regressor and distributing the compound model specification to worker nodes of the distributed system, each of the worker nodes to at least generate a portion of samples for use in predicting compound distribution model estimates. Embodiments may also include predicting the compound distribution model estimates based on the sample portions of aggregate values and adjusted aggregate values.
